daoyi_cloud_common/models/mod.rs
1pub mod common_result;
2
3use rbatis::crud;
4use salvo::oapi::ToSchema;
5use serde::{Deserialize, Serialize};
6
7#[derive(Serialize, Deserialize, Clone)]
8pub struct User {
9 pub id: String,
10 pub username: String,
11 pub password: String,
12}
13crud!(User {}, "users");
14
15#[derive(Serialize, Deserialize, ToSchema, Clone, Debug)]
16pub struct SafeUser {
17 pub id: String,
18 pub username: String,
19}
20crud!(SafeUser {});